If the fawn is actually coming to you, and its coat appears rough and ungroomed, and its ears appear dehydrated with the tips thin and wrinkled instead of full of fluid, it needs help asap, as its mama is no longer with it Please help if these physical signs are present. Otherwise the baby may die from dehydration (no milk) or starvation or an accident or attack. TY!

In most cases, when a young fawn runs up to a person it is because Momma has been missing for a prolonged time, and the fawn is often near starvation and dehydrated. Fawns are programmed to avoid humans until it becomes desperate to survive. One of the most amazing experience I've ever had is helping in the rescue and early rehab for a 2-3 day old fawn who's mom never returned - and we made every attempt to reunite the fawn and mom - but she never returned. Fawns imprint with humans very quickly, and learn their human mom's voice almost immediately, just like they do their deer momma's voice. Those of us who live in rural areas when its birthing time for deer see these little fawns quite a bit. Momma is out foraging and we are basically deer baby sitters. Just keep an eye on them, keep your dogs away from them, and momma will come back.
